jquery 获取所有checked为true的input子元素
时间: 2024-02-26 22:59:30 浏览: 126
可以使用以下代码来获取所有 `checked` 属性为 `true` 的子元素:
```javascript
var checkedInputs = $('.parent-element input:checked');
```
其中,`.parent-element` 是包含所有需要获取的 `input` 元素的父元素的选择器。这将返回一个包含所有选中的 `input` 元素的 jQuery 对象。你可以进一步使用其他 jQuery 方法来对这些元素进行操作。
相关问题
jquery 获取所有checked为true的input
可以使用以下代码来获取所有 `checked` 属性为 `true` 的 `input` 元素:
```javascript
var checkedInputs = $('input:checked');
```
这将返回一个包含所有选中的 `input` 元素的 jQuery 对象。你可以进一步使用其他 jQuery 方法来对这些元素进行操作。
用js实现jquery代码的$('input[type="radio"].option-radio[value="1"]').filter(':radio').prop('checked', true)
以下是使用纯JavaScript实现与您提供的jQuery代码相同的功能:
```
const radios = document.querySelectorAll('input[type="radio"].option-radio[value="1"]');
radios.forEach(radio => {
if (radio.type === 'radio') {
radio.checked = true;
}
});
```
首先,使用`document.querySelectorAll()`方法来获取所有值为1的单选按钮。然后使用`forEach()`方法遍历每个单选按钮,如果该按钮的类型是单选按钮,则将其选中。
阅读全文